Home‑Based Side Hustles May Leave Gaps in Standard Insurance Coverage

Nearly one in three Americans has started a side hustle to supplement income, and about 19 million U.S. businesses operate out of a homeowner’s residence. While working from home can cut costs and simplify daily life, standard homeowners and renters insurance policies are designed for personal use, not for business activity.

Why standard policies fall short

According to Dennis Shirshikov, a finance and economics professor at City University of New York/Queens College, typical policies cover personal property and personal liability only. They may offer limited protection for business equipment, but often exclude business‑related injuries, professional mistakes, lost income, inventory, and customer claims.

The biggest risk is a denied claim. If an insurer discovers that a policyholder is operating a business on the premises without disclosure, the claim can be rejected, leaving the owner financially exposed.

Common coverage gaps

Janet Ruiz, director of strategic communication for the Insurance Information Institute, identifies two primary gaps for home‑based sellers:

  • Business property – inventory, equipment, and supplies stored at home.
  • Product liability – liability if a product causes injury or damage.

For those who host clients—tutors, hairstylists, music teachers—both general liability and professional liability coverage may be needed. General liability covers bodily injury or property damage on the premises, while professional liability (errors and omissions) protects against claims of negligent advice or services.

Typical coverage amounts

Experts suggest a baseline of $1 million per occurrence and $2 million aggregate for general liability, plus $1 million for professional liability where applicable. Property limits should reflect the full replacement cost of equipment and peak inventory.

Options for home‑based entrepreneurs

Adding a business endorsement to an existing homeowners policy or purchasing a separate commercial policy can address many of these risks. A Business Owners Policy (BOP) combines property coverage, general liability, and business interruption coverage, though eligibility requirements may limit its availability for some home businesses.

Freelancers, designers, virtual assistants, and other remote workers generally face lower physical‑risk exposure, but still need protection against professional errors, client disputes, cyber incidents, equipment loss, and business interruption. Media liability coverage, for example, can shield content creators from copyright infringement claims, while standalone cyber‑risk policies address data‑breach exposures not covered by standard homeowners policies.

Renting out part of your home

Leasing a portion of a residence to a paying tenant creates distinct property and liability risks. Insurers may require a homeowner’s endorsement, an owner‑occupied landlord policy, or a dwelling‑fire policy with liability coverage. Homeowners should insure the property for replacement cost, not market value, and consider at least $500,000 in premises‑liability coverage plus a $1 million umbrella policy for extra protection.

Landlords should also require tenants to carry their own renters insurance, ensuring that tenants’ personal belongings are covered separately.

Steps to protect your side hustle

  • Notify your insurer promptly about any business activity, including customer visits, employees, and stored inventory.
  • Work with an independent insurance agent or broker to assess risk and identify appropriate endorsements or separate policies.
  • Review policy exclusions carefully and confirm that professional liability, product liability, and cyber‑risk coverage are addressed if needed.
  • Maintain a solid lease agreement for any rented portion of the home and verify that tenants have renters insurance.

By taking these precautions, home‑based entrepreneurs can safeguard their personal assets and ensure that a growing side‑hustle does not become a financial liability.
